The magnetic length of a bar magnet is 10 cm then its geometric length is:
A. 10 cm
B. 12 cm
C. 5 cm
D. 6 cm

Hint: Magnetic field is the space around the magnet where the effect of magnet can be felt by another magnet or iron piece. Magnetic fields can also be produced by a moving charge whose intensity can be determined by the velocity and magnitude of charge or using a magnet having definite pole strength. The S.I unit of magnetic field is Tesla (T) whereas the C.G.S unit is Gauss (G).
Complete answer:
Inside the earth, we can find several natural occurring materials which produce the magnetic field around them naturally. The reason for this is the arrangement of domain inside the magnet. Such a material is called a natural magnet and bar magnet is an example of this. Every material of magnet has a defined magnetic field associated with it. This can be measured by its pole strength. Hence the amount of magnetic field a magnet will produce is directly associated with its pole strength.
Geometric length: It may be defined as the length which appears to us or the actual length of magnet.
Magnetic length: It may be defined as the distance between two poles of the magnet and poles could actually be defined as the point inside the magnetic material from where maximum magnetic lines are getting originated.
This can be located by drawing tangents at the magnetic lines of the field where they cut the surface of the magnet, as shown in figure.
Thus, we can see that magnetic length is 2M which is surely less than 2L.
Hence, geometric length is always greater than magnetic length.
So, the correct answer is “Option B”.
Note:
Always remember that the geometric length of a magnet is always little greater than the magnetic length because it’s always assumed that the poles of the magnet lie little bit inside the material. But practically this distance is very less and one can neglect while doing calculations.
